But, the general consensus is that it was in the 1980s that IT outsourcing officially began. The credit for this goes to Eastman Kodak as in the year 1989 Eastman Kodak approached IBM to set up a data center. Kodak people asked IBM to design and build a data center for Kodak which was to be managed by IBM itself.

2017-03-21 IBM PC - Computer History MuseumFull Playlist: Computer History Museum -2013 http://www.youtube.com/playlist?list=PL3bE22JWm1VmzUvHPqlRq93Zg19uNztm7Computer In the late 1980s, IBM decided to move hardware manufacturing to Raleigh, North Carolina, and software manufacturing to Austin, Texas. By the early 1990s, implementation of these decisions was complete – many employees were transferred to the North Carolina and Texas sites.
